Target Background

Function
Functions as a component of the PCAF complex. The PCAF complex is capable of efficiently acetylating histones in a nucleosomal context. The PCAF complex could be considered as the human version of the yeast SAGA complex. Also known as a coactivator for p53/TP53-dependent transcriptional activation. Component of the ATAC complex, a complex with histone acetyltransferase activity on histones H3 and H4.
Gene References into Functions
  1. These results reveal a novel RTK-AKT-p300-ADA3 signaling pathway involved in growth factor-induced cell cycle progression. PMID: 28759294
  2. PCAF and ADA3 transcriptionally regulate PACS1 and PACS1 is a key regulator of BAX/BAK oligomerization and the intrinsic (mitochondrial) pathway to apoptosis. PMID: 28060382
  3. ADA3 overexpression enhances cell proliferation that is associated with increased expression of c-MYC. Expression patterns with respect to ADA3/c-MYC can divide patients into four significantly different subgroups, with c-MYC High and ADA3 Low status independently predicting poor survival in patients. PMID: 27852327
  4. review on hADA3 with a comprehensive outlook on the molecular and functional roles of hADA3 PMID: 27605378
  5. Findings demonstrate that acetylation of ADA3 by its associated histone acetyltransferases is essential for its key role in histone acetylation and cell cycle progression. PMID: 27402865
  6. results thus demonstrate that the catalytic activity of GCN5 is stimulated by subunits of the ADA2a- or ADA2b-containing HAT modules and is further increased by incorporation of the distinct HAT modules in the ATAC or SAGA holo-complexes PMID: 26468280
  7. PCAF and ADA3 regulate Bid processing via PACS2, to modulate the mitochondrial cell death pathway in response to hGrzB. PMID: 24464226
  8. Cytoplasmic localization of alteration/deficiency in activation 3 (ADA3) predicts poor clinical outcome in breast cancer patients. PMID: 23288344
  9. Expression of the interacting proteins altered expression of an hADA3-regulated reporter gene, suggesting functional consequences for the interactions. PMID: 23167988
  10. a critical role of Ada3 in embryogenesis and cell cycle progression as an essential component of HAT complex. PMID: 22736770
  11. hADA3 interacts directly with RARalpha in a hormone-dependent manner and this interaction contributes to RARalpha transactivation PMID: 20413580
  12. Data identify hADA3, human homologue of the yeast transcriptional coactivator yADA3, as a novel human papillomavirus oncoprotein E6-interacting protein and a target of E6-induced degradation. PMID: 12138191
  13. Results demonstrate that human papilloma virus 16 E6 oncoprotein inhibits the RXR(alpha)-mediated transactivation of target genes, implying that perturbation of RXR-mediated transactivation by E6 could contribute to HPV oncogenesis. PMID: 12235159
  14. results demonstrate that transcriptional adaptor ADA3 protein directly binds to human estrogen receptor alpha and beta and enhances the transcription of estrogen receptor-responsive genes PMID: 15496419
  15. human Ada3 has an essential role in p53 acetylation PMID: 17272277
  16. p14ARF signals through hAda3 to stimulate p53 acetylation and the induction of cell senescence PMID: 17452980
  17. hADA2a and hADA3 as crucial cofactors of beta-catenin that are likely involved in the assembly of transactivation-competent beta-catenin complexes at Wnt target genes. PMID: 18059173
  18. Role of Ada3 in histone acetyltransferase recruitment to estrogen-responsive target gene promoters and for estrogen-dependent proliferation of breast cancer cells. PMID: 18089809
  19. The findings strongly imply that the inactivation of the p14ARF-p53 pathway, either by the E6-mediated degradation of p53 or hAda3 or by cellular adaptation, is required for MEC immortalization. PMID: 18256148
  20. ADA3 is a newly identified target of the ANCO proteins, which may modulate co-activator function in a transcription-factor-specific manner PMID: 18377363
  21. oncoprotein E6 inhibits hADA3 in cervical cancer cells and this process is E6AP-dependent. PMID: 19194825
